    Master Offboarding for Positive Business Transitions

    Jillian RhodesBy Jillian Rhodes18/12/2025Updated:18/12/20255 Mins Read
    Share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Reddit Email

    Mastering offboarding protocols is crucial for maintaining a stellar reputation and fostering future opportunities after ending partnerships. Effective offboarding goes beyond simple contract termination—it shapes how both parties remember the experience. How do you ensure an exit that’s as professional as the partnership’s beginning?     Why Thoughtful Partnership Termination Matters

    Ending a business relationship is more than closing a file. Done poorly, offboarding can damage brand credibility, harm professional networks, and even create legal headaches. A 2025 survey from the Business Relationship Institute found that 70% of executives are more likely to recommend former partners who managed offboarding professionally. Thoughtful partnership termination opens doors for future collaborations and positive references.

    • Protects reputation: A smooth exit speaks volumes about your integrity and reliability.
    • Reduces risks: Carefully executed offboarding minimizes potential misunderstandings and legal exposure.
    • Maximizes future opportunities: Ending well increases the chance for referrals and renewed partnerships.

    Building an Effective Offboarding Checklist

    Consistency is key. By implementing a standardized offboarding checklist, organizations ensure each departure receives the attention it deserves. This protocol should be designed in consultation with legal, compliance, and operational experts to reduce gaps and blind spots.

    1. Documentation Review: Confirm all contractual obligations are fulfilled, including deliverables and payments.
    2. Data & Asset Recovery: Retrieve company-owned devices, access credentials, and proprietary data.
    3. Status Meetings: Conduct a final wrap-up meeting to clarify pending items, address final questions, and discuss the transition process.
    4. Feedback Exchange: Create a feedback loop—this insight is invaluable for improving future partnerships.
    5. Communication Plan: Align internal and external messaging to prevent confusion among stakeholders.

    With a detailed offboarding checklist, nothing falls through the cracks and both parties feel heard and respected.

    Legal and Compliance Considerations in Partnership Offboarding

    Legal and compliance protocols play a pivotal role during offboarding. Overlooking legal nuances can lead to unintended violations, future claims, or loss of confidential information. In 2025, regulatory environments continue to tighten, especially with evolving privacy laws in regions like the EU and North America.

    • Confidentiality: Remind all parties of continuing obligations regarding proprietary information.
    • Intellectual Property (IP): Clearly define IP ownership, return or destroy assets, and update licenses as necessary.
    • Compliance Audit: Conduct an audit to confirm both sides have met regulatory requirements. This is essential for industries dealing with sensitive data.
    • Contract Termination Clauses: Carefully review and follow the termination conditions outlined in the original agreement.

    Consult legal counsel at every phase to avoid costly mistakes. Meticulous compliance during offboarding reduces risk and demonstrates professionalism.

    Communication Strategies for a Seamless Transition

    Transparent communication is the cornerstone of any offboarding protocol. Carefully crafted messages preserve goodwill and prevent disruptions. According to a 2025 LinkedIn Business poll, 64% of business leaders say clear communication during exit processes influences their willingness to recommend ex-partners.

    1. Notify Stakeholders: Inform all relevant parties—including internal teams, vendors, and clients—before making any public announcements.
    2. Clarify Timelines: Communicate important dates for transition, access changes, and final responsibilities.
    3. Express Appreciation: Recognize accomplishments and express gratitude, even if the partnership didn’t meet all goals.
    4. Maintain Objectivity: Avoid emotional statements. Stick to facts and focus on the future.

    Proactive, empathetic communication limits speculation, strengthens relationships, and sets a positive tone for both parties.

    Capturing Insights: The Importance of Debriefing during Offboarding

    Effective partnerships end well because both parties extract and record actionable insights. Debriefing is a vital step that ensures a continuous learning cycle within your organization. Without this, valuable knowledge is often lost, limiting growth and process improvement.

    • Post-Project Analysis: Evaluate what worked well and what could be improved in future collaborations.
    • Exit Interviews: Engage departing contacts in candid conversations; their perspective is often uniquely insightful.
    • Knowledge Transfer: Document best practices, pitfalls, and innovations for use in future partnerships.

    Regular debriefs transform offboarding from a perfunctory goodbye into a growth opportunity, contributing to continuous improvement and competitive edge.

    Leveraging Technology for Streamlined Partnership Offboarding

    In 2025, technology is a game-changer for offboarding protocols. Digital platforms and automation tools can dramatically reduce manual errors, improve documentation, and accelerate transition timelines.

    • Secure Document Management: Use cloud-based platforms for collaborative editing and secure file transfer.
    • Automated Checklists: Deploy workflow automation tools to send reminders and track completion of tasks.
    • Digital Signatures: Finalize contracts quickly and securely, maintaining a clear audit trail.
    • Analytics Dashboards: Monitor offboarding metrics—such as time to close or satisfaction ratings—for ongoing optimization.

    Investing in the right technology reduces friction and frees up team members to focus on relationship management, rather than chasing small details.

    FAQs for Offboarding Protocols: Ending Partnerships Gracefully

    • What is offboarding in the context of business partnerships?

      Offboarding refers to the structured process of ending a business relationship. It includes fulfilling contractual obligations, transferring or returning assets, and formally closing out the partnership with proper documentation and communication.

    • Why is a standardized offboarding protocol important?

      A consistent offboarding protocol reduces errors, ensures compliance, and fosters goodwill. It helps organizations maintain a positive reputation and minimizes risks associated with miscommunication or incomplete transitions.

    • What are key legal considerations during partnership offboarding?

      Fulfilling contractual terms, protecting confidential data, managing intellectual property rights, and complying with relevant laws are all crucial. Legal counsel should review offboarding steps to ensure full compliance and minimize liability.

    • How can feedback improve future partnership offboarding?

      Feedback identifies strengths and weaknesses in the offboarding process. This valuable input allows organizations to refine procedures, making future partnership transitions smoother and more effective.

    • What technologies assist with offboarding partnerships in 2025?

      Secure document management tools, workflow automation, digital signatures, and real-time analytics dashboards all streamline offboarding, enhance compliance, and provide actionable metrics for continuous improvement.

    Ending partnerships with robust offboarding protocols protects your reputation, encourages repeat business, and supports strategic growth. By combining checklists, open communication, legal rigor, and technological support, organizations ensure exits are as positive as their beginnings.
